在Linux系统中,查看服务是否开启可以通过多种方式实现,以下是一些常用的方法:
systemctl
命令(适用于使用systemd的系统,如Ubuntu、CentOS 7+等)nginx
服务是否开启,可以运行:nginx
服务是否开启,可以运行:active (running)
。enabled
,表示服务已设置为开机自启。service
命令(适用于较旧的系统或不完全支持systemd的系统)netstat
或 ss
命令查看端口占用情况有时服务可能已经启动但监听的端口未激活,这时可以通过查看端口来判断服务状态。
通过查看进程列表也可以判断服务是否运行。
ps -ef | grep 服务名称
sudo
。如果发现服务未开启,可以使用以下命令启动服务:
# 使用systemctl启动服务
sudo systemctl start 服务名称
# 设置服务开机自启
sudo systemctl enable 服务名称
或者使用service
命令启动服务:
sudo service 服务名称 start
通过上述方法,你可以有效地查看和管理Linux系统中的服务状态。
领取专属 10元无门槛券
手把手带您无忧上云